Transaction 7024d8033400f5124bc26f5ffcec848ef014b98af5cd74febba3958e3e293380
1 Input
2 Outputs
- 7024d8033400f5124bc26f5ffcec848ef014b98af5cd74febba3958e3e293380:0
- 7024d8033400f5124bc26f5ffcec848ef014b98af5cd74febba3958e3e293380:1
value 1535429
address 1BStv6fR4ApLDgEiGbRw3G9rg1jiatEVss
value 1284608
address 1BwAn67VNc1m19TzJZe5c5p4bhYgaAwWZ9